Lacquer Varnish: The Classic Polish

Lacquer varnish has long been favored for its fast-drying nature and high-gloss finish. It forms a hard, transparent layer that enhances wood grain while providing strong resistance to moisture and light scratches. Though excellent for interior décor, its sensitivity to moisture during application demands careful handling and controlled humidity for optimal results.

Polyurethane: The Versatile Workhorse

Polyurethane offers superior durability and flexibility, making it ideal for high-traffic surfaces and outdoor use. Available in oil-based and water-based forms, it delivers robust protection against wear, chemicals, and UV damage. With a wide range of sheen levels and ease of application, polyurethane suits both professional and DIY projects across various environments.

Application & Performance Comparison

While lacquer varnish excels in delivering a mirror-like finish, it requires meticulous sanding and thin layers to prevent bubbling. Polyurethane, in contrast, allows for thicker coats and quicker drying, reducing project time. Polyurethane’s greater flexibility reduces cracking over time, especially on wooden surfaces prone to movement, whereas lacquer offers a more traditional, elegant sheen valued in fine furniture finishing.

Choosing the Right Finish for Your Needs

The choice between lacquer varnish and polyurethane hinges on environment, usage, and desired finish. Lacquer shines for interior projects needing brilliance and subtle texture, while polyurethane dominates in durability-focused applications—from floors and cabinets to outdoor furniture. Both deliver long-lasting protection, but understanding their unique strengths ensures you select the perfect coating for lasting beauty and performance.
